The /X500UniqueIdentifier/-Attribute has to be a Bitstring (RFC 2256).
My request looks like:
openssl req -new -batch -sha256 -key private.key -subj
"/x500UniqueIdentifier=karsten.reimers." -out csr.pem
I believe it's the wrong way to transfer the UID with the '-subj'
argument, because this way it causes the Attribute
to be written as utf8string
openssl asn1parse -in csr.pem -inform PEM
0:d=0 hl=4 l= 607 cons: SEQUENCE
4:d=1 hl=4 l= 327 cons: SEQUENCE
8:d=2 hl=2 l= 1 prim: INTEGER :00
11:d=2 hl=2 l= 26 cons: SEQUENCE
13:d=3 hl=2 l= 24 cons: SET
15:d=4 hl=2 l= 22 cons: SEQUENCE
17:d=5 hl=2 l= 3 prim: OBJECT :x500UniqueIdentifier
22:d=5 hl=2 l= 15 prim: UTF8STRING :karsten.reimers
